Lidl London
0
Reviews
Supermarkets in London
- Brixton
71 Acre Lane
, Brixton, London, SW2 5TN
+44 (0) 870 444 1234
http://www.lidl.co.uk
Lidl is a supermarket selling a wide selection of groceries and frozen, chilled and tinned food. They also sell a range of cosmetics.
Tags:
cosmetics, frozen foods, groceries, perfumes
|